Giorgio de Marchis is a Full Professor of Portuguese, Brazilian, and Lusophone Literatures at Roma Tre University, affiliated with the Department of Foreign Languages, Literatures, and Cultures. Since 2016, he has held this position while also serving as Deputy Rector, coordinating the University’s Working Group on Orientation (GLOA) and orientation/tutoring activities. He directs two academic chairs: the Camões, I.P. 'José Saramago' Chair and the 'Agostinho Neto' Chair for Angolan Studies.
De Marchis earned his PhD in Iberian Studies from the University of Bologna. He joined Roma Tre University in 2008 and led the Department of Foreign Languages, Literatures, and Cultures from December 2017 to October 2024. During this period, he was a member of the Academic Senate and chaired its Teaching Committee (April 2023–October 2024). He maintains affiliations with the Cultural Council of the Eça de Queiroz Foundation and co-founded the Italian Association of Portuguese and Brazilian Studies (AISPEB), having served in its leadership.
His research examines contemporary literary and cultural phenomena across the Lusophone world, particularly in Portugal, Brazil, and Angola. With over 150 publications, his work analyzes cross-cultural dynamics and postcolonial narratives. He has taught as a Visiting Professor at institutions in Portugal and Brazil.
